Как создать свою игру приложение на айфон

В наше время создание собственного игрового приложения на iPhone стало возможным для каждого желающего. Этот процесс может показаться сложным и непонятным для новичков, но на самом деле все довольно просто, особенно если у вас есть базовые знания программирования.

Основой для разработки игрового приложения на iPhone является язык программирования Swift, который был специально создан компанией Apple для создания приложений для операционной системы iOS. Он отличается простым синтаксисом и обеспечивает высокую скорость работы приложений.

Прежде чем приступить к разработке, необходимо установить необходимые инструменты: последнюю версию Xcode — интегрированную среду разработки для iOS приложений, которая включает в себя все необходимые инструменты и библиотеки для создания игр, а также iOS Simulator — симулятор iOS-устройств для тестирования созданных приложений.

Важность разработки игрового приложения для iPhone

Сегодня мобильные игры занимают особое место в нашей жизни. С момента появления смартфонов они стали одним из самых популярных развлечений пользователей. Различные жанры игр завоевали сердца миллионов геймеров.

Если вы размышляете о разработке собственного игрового приложения, то iPhone — это одна из самых перспективных платформ для этого. Устройства на базе iOS всегда привлекают внимание миллионов пользователей своим превосходным качеством, высокой производительностью и удобством использования. Приложения для iPhone имеют огромный срок службы и пользуются популярностью на протяжении многих лет.

Выбор iPhone для разработки игры — правильная стратегия

Кроме высоких технических характеристик, пользователи iPhone также известны своей склонностью к обновлению программных версий и поиску новых приложений. Это говорит о том, что разработка игрового приложения для iPhone — отличная возможность добиться успеха на рынке и получить прибыль от монетизации своего продукта.

Если ваша игра затягивает и заинтересовывает пользователей, то они будут готовы установить ее на свои устройства и даже приобретать различные дополнительные возможности для улучшения игрового опыта. Стабильное финансовое вознаграждение и увеличение пользовательской базы — это те факторы, которые делают разработку игрового приложения для iPhone столь привлекательной.

Любители игр всегда готовы попробовать что-то новое

Мир мобильных игр постоянно меняется и развивается, и игроки жаждут новых впечатлений. Каждый год появляются новые технологии и возможности, которые делают игры еще более увлекательными и интерактивными. Разработка игрового приложения для iPhone дает вам возможность быть на переднем крае инноваций и привлечь внимание игроков к вашему проекту.

Разработка игрового приложения для iPhone — это шанс создать качественный продукт, который привлечет внимание пользователей и принесет финансовый успех. Игры всегда востребованы, особенно если они удается увлечь и заинтересовать аудиторию. Не упустите возможность открыть для себя новый мир геймдева и добиться успеха на рынке мобильных приложений.

Шаги по созданию своего игрового приложения на iPhone

1. Определите концепцию игры

Первым шагом в создании собственного игрового приложения на iPhone является определение концепции игры. Задумайтесь о жанре, геймплее, стилистике и целевой аудитории вашей игры. Найдите уникальный подход, который выделит вашу игру среди других.

2. Создайте дизайн игры

После определения концепции игры, следующим шагом является создание дизайна игры. Разработайте интерфейс, персонажей, фоны и другие элементы, которые помогут воплотить идею вашей игры в жизнь.

3. Напишите код

Когда дизайн игры готов, пришло время написать код. Используйте язык программирования Swift, который является основным языком для разработки приложений на iPhone. Используйте свои навыки программирования, чтобы создать функциональность игры и обеспечить ее совместимость с iPhone.

4. Протестируйте игру

После завершения разработки игры, важно провести ее тестирование. Удостоверьтесь, что игра работает правильно, не содержит ошибок и обеспечивает гладкое взаимодействие с пользователем. Протестируйте игру на различных устройствах iPhone, чтобы убедиться, что она работает одинаково хорошо на всех моделях.

5. Опубликуйте игру

Когда ваша игра протестирована и готова к запуску, последний шаг — опубликовать игру в App Store. Создайте учетную запись разработчика, пройдите процесс подтверждения и загрузите вашу игру на платформу. Удостоверьтесь, что вы следуете требованиям и рекомендациям Apple для размещения игровых приложений в App Store.

6. Продвигайте игру

После публикации игры не забывайте о ее продвижении. Создайте уникальное описание, привлекательные скриншоты и трейлер игры, чтобы привлечь внимание пользователей. Используйте социальные сети, рекламные кампании и другие маркетинговые инструменты, чтобы расширить аудиторию вашей игры и привлечь новых игроков.

7. Обновляйте игру

После публикации игры, важно постоянно обновлять ее. Добавляйте новые уровни, исправляйте ошибки, улучшайте функциональность и выпускайте обновления регулярно. Это поможет поддерживать интерес пользователей к вашей игре и обеспечит ее долгосрочный успех.

Следуя этим шагам, вы сможете создать свое собственное игровое приложение на iPhone и присоединиться к огромному сообществу разработчиков и игроков. Удачи в вашем творческом процессе и успешной разработки игры!

Подбор идеи для игрового приложения

1. Определите целевую аудиторию — перед тем как задаться вопросом «Какую игру создать?», необходимо понять, для какой группы пользователей вы хотите разработать приложение. Возможно, вы заинтересованы в создании игры для детей или, наоборот, для взрослых. Определение целевой аудитории поможет вам сузить круг идей и создать приложение, которое будет действительно популярно.

2. Исследуйте рынок — проведите исследование существующих игровых приложений на рынке App Store. Изучите популярные игры и поймите, что захватывает пользователей. Учтите успешные идеи, но помните, что ваше приложение должно быть уникальным и предлагать что-то новое.

3. Вдохновляйтесь своими интересами — рассмотрите свои интересы и хобби как потенциальные источники идей. Если у вас есть страсть к спорту, музыке или искусству, подумайте о создании игры, которая связана с этими темами. Заинтересованность в разработке приложения поможет вам поддерживать мотивацию на протяжении всего процесса разработки.

4. Геймплей и механика — одним из ключевых аспектов игрового приложения является геймплей. Подумайте о том, какие механики и элементы игры могут быть интересными для вашей целевой аудитории. Разработайте уникальные игровые механики, которые сделают вашу игру привлекательной и захватывающей.

5. Простота и доступность — при разработке игрового приложения не забывайте о простоте использования. Создайте пользовательский интерфейс, который будет интуитивно понятным и легким для освоения. Простота игры не исключает ее интересности — важно найти баланс, чтобы пользователь мог быстро начать играть и при этом получать удовольствие.

6. Мнение пользователей — после запуска вашего игрового приложения на App Store, важно учитывать отзывы и мнение пользователей. Отзывы могут помочь вам внести улучшения и добавить новые функции, чтобы сделать игру еще лучше. Учитывайте пожелания и предложения пользователей, чтобы поддерживать высокий уровень удовлетворенности.

Важным аспектом выбора идеи для игрового приложения является ваше страстное отношение к проекту. Найдите баланс между интересами пользователей и вашими личными предпочтениями. Следуя этим советам, вы сможете выбрать идею, которая привлечет пользователей и сделает ваше игровое приложение популярным.

Исследование рынка игровых приложений для iPhone

Прежде чем приступить к созданию своего игрового приложения для iPhone, важно провести исследование рынка. Это позволит вам понять текущие тенденции и востребованность определенных жанров игр, а также узнать о конкуренции на данном рынке.

Первый шаг в исследовании рынка — определить, какие игры популярны среди пользователей iPhone. Исследуйте Топ-чарты App Store, где вы сможете увидеть самые скачиваемые и прибыльные игры. Обратите внимание на жанры, которые занимают лидирующие позиции.

Кроме того, важно проанализировать отзывы пользователей об уже существующих играх для iPhone. Что им нравится в этих играх, а что вызывает разочарование? Разберитесь, какие элементы игр пользуются популярностью у игроков.

Исследование конкуренции также является важным шагом. Проанализируйте игры, которые уже существуют в вашем выбранном жанре. Какие особенности у них есть? Каким образом вы можете выделиться на фоне конкурентов?

Не забывайте про монетизацию игр. Рассмотрите модели монетизации, которые используются в популярных играх, и определите, какую модель вы будете применять в своем приложении. Узнайте о текущих ценах на игры и платежные системы, которые поддерживаются на iPhone.

Важно понимать, что исследование рынка является постоянным итеративным процессом. Тенденции и вкусы пользователей постоянно меняются, поэтому нужно быть в курсе последних новинок и изменений на рынке игровых приложений для iPhone.

Проведя полное исследование рынка, вы сможете более осознанно разрабатывать и продвигать свое игровое приложение для iPhone, учитывая предпочтения и потребности целевой аудитории.

Прежде чем приступить к созданию собственной игры на iPhone, необходимо провести исследование рынка и определиться с жанром игры, который будет успешным и пользуется спросом среди пользователей.

Исследование позволяет выявить тенденции и предпочтения игровой аудитории, а также оценить конкуренцию в выбранном сегменте рынка. Необходимо анализировать популярные игры в App Store и выявлять, какие жанры на данный момент наиболее востребованы.

Выбор жанра игры должен основываться на собственных интересах и навыках в разработке. Определение своей целевой аудитории поможет сузить круг жанров и сделать правильный выбор. Если вы любите головоломки, то игры в жанре «пазл» или «головоломка» могут быть лучшим вариантом для вас. Если у вас есть навыки визуального дизайна и анимации, то жанр «аркады» или «платформеры» станет отличным выбором.

Кроме того, важно учитывать возможности и ограничения платформы iPhone. Некоторые жанры, такие как стратегии или шутеры, могут быть неудобны для управления на сенсорном экране. Поэтому необходимо выбирать жанр, который наиболее адаптирован к смартфонам и позволяет максимально использовать их функциональность.

Успешная игра – это сочетание интересного сюжета, увлекательного геймплея и оригинального подхода к выбранному жанру. Поэтому не стоит бояться экспериментировать и придумывать необычные идеи для своей будущей игры.

Поиск разработчика для создания игры

Вот несколько эффективных способов найти разработчика для создания игры:

  1. Обратитесь в специализированные компании, занимающиеся разработкой игр. Они имеют опыт в создании игровых приложений и могут предложить вам комплексное решение.

  2. Ищите разработчиков на специализированных форумах и сайтах, посвященных разработке игр. Там вы можете найти как профессионалов, так и начинающих специалистов с хорошим потенциалом.

  3. Обратите внимание на портфолио разработчиков. Оцените их предыдущие работы и понятие о стиле разработчика.

  4. Проведите собеседование с потенциальными кандидатами, задав им вопросы о их опыте и знаниях в области разработки игр для iPhone.

  5. Обсудите с разработчиками возможности сотрудничества и ожидания по части сроков и стоимости работы.

Важно помнить, что поиск разработчика — это не только дело компетенции и опыта, но и хорошего понимания вашего проекта и его потребностей. Будьте готовы подробно рассказать о своей идее и желаниях разработчику, чтобы совместно создать игру, которая будет вызывать интерес и удовлетворять ожидания пользователей.

Создание дизайна игрового приложения для iPhone

Перед тем как приступить к созданию дизайна игрового приложения, важно провести исследование и определить свою целевую аудиторию. Только понимая, кто будет играть в вашу игру, можно создать эффектный и узнаваемый дизайн, который будет притягивать пользователей.

Одним из ключевых элементов дизайна игрового приложения являются графика и анимация. Графические элементы должны быть четкими, яркими и хорошо отрисованными. Для создания эффектной анимации можно использовать различные техники: спрайты, скрипты, физические движки и т. д. Анимация должна быть плавной и реалистичной, чтобы создавать ощущение присутствия в игровом мире.

Также следует обратить внимание на интерфейс игры. Он должен быть интуитивно понятным и удобным для пользователя. Цвета и шрифты, используемые в интерфейсе, должны сочетаться друг с другом и дополнять общий стиль игры. Важно создать единый концепт, который прослеживается как в дизайне интерфейса, так и в остальной графике игры.

Кроме того, стоит обратить внимание на звуковое сопровождение игры. Звуковые эффекты и музыка могут существенно повысить атмосферу и иммерсивность игры. Они могут помочь усилить эмоции игрока и сделать игровой процесс еще более увлекательным.

И наконец, важно тестировать дизайн вашего игрового приложения перед выпуском. Не стесняйтесь получать обратную связь от пользователей и вносить коррективы в дизайн, чтобы улучшить его. Удачный и привлекательный дизайн игрового приложения — один из основных факторов успеха, поэтому стоит уделить ему достаточно внимания и тщательно продумать каждую деталь.

Создание уникального и качественного дизайна игрового приложения для iPhone — это сложный процесс, но с достаточным терпением и усилиями вы сможете создать игру, которая будет привлекать пользователей и доставлять им удовольствие.

Программирование игрового приложения на Objective-C или Swift

Objective-C — это объектно-ориентированный язык программирования, который был использован для разработки приложений для iOS до появления Swift. Однако с появлением Swift стало возможным разрабатывать игровые приложения на более современном, более надежном и производительном языке. Swift предоставляет набор удобных инструментов и синтаксис, что делает его популярным выбором для программирования игр.

Для начала разработки игры на Objective-C или Swift нужно иметь общее представление о структуре игры. Это включает в себя такие элементы, как игровая сцена, персонажи, объекты, физика, звуки и визуальные эффекты. Ниже представлена таблица, показывающая основные шаги для создания игрового приложения на Objective-C или Swift:

ШагОписание
1Задать игровую сцену и разместить в ней основные объекты, такие как игрок и препятствия.
2Определить способ управления игроком, используя жесты или кнопки на экране.
3Реализовать логику игры, такую как подсчет очков, определение столкновений и победное условие.
4Добавить звуки и визуальные эффекты для улучшения игрового опыта.
5Оптимизировать игровое приложение для достижения высокой производительности и совместимости с различными устройствами iPhone.

В ходе разработки игрового приложения важно учитывать особенности языков программирования Objective-C или Swift, включая правила синтаксиса, работу с классами и объектами, использование фреймворков и библиотек для игр, а также отладка и тестирование приложения.

После завершения разработки игрового приложения на Objective-C или Swift, можно приступать к его публикации в App Store. Это требует выполнения ряда шагов, включая подготовку и отправку приложения Apple для рассмотрения, получение сертификата разработчика и установку правильных настроек в разделе App Store Connect.

Тестирование и отладка игрового приложения

Перед запуском игрового приложения на iPhone необходимо провести комплексное тестирование, чтобы обнаружить и исправить любые ошибки, баги и неполадки. В дополнение к тестированию на эмуляторе, рекомендуется также проверять приложение на реальном устройстве.

В процессе тестирования следует обратить внимание на следующие аспекты:

  • Функциональность: проверьте работу всех игровых механик, контролов и интерфейса приложения. Удостоверьтесь, что все функции работают должным образом и соответствуют ожиданиям пользователя.
  • Стабильность: проведите тестирование на предмет вылетов, зависаний или сбоев приложения. Убедитесь, что игра остается стабильной и надежной во всех ситуациях.
  • Графика и анимация: проверьте, что графика и анимация работают плавно и без искажений на различных устройствах. Убедитесь, что все эффекты и анимации соответствуют заданным параметрам и выглядят эстетично.
  • Звук и музыка: проверьте работу звука и музыкальных эффектов в игре. Удостоверьтесь, что звуковое сопровождение соответствует игровым событиям и добавляет атмосферности процессу игры.

При обнаружении ошибок в игровом приложении, необходимо проводить отладку, чтобы идентифицировать и исправить возникшие проблемы. Приложения на iPhone можно отлаживать с помощью интегрированной среды разработки Xcode.

Отладка позволяет проанализировать код и выявить причину возникших ошибок. При этом можно использовать такие инструменты, как точки останова (breakpoints), отображение значений переменных (debugging variables) и трассировка стека вызовов (call stack trace).

Важно также учитывать отзывы от пользователей. После запуска игрового приложения на iPhone собирайте обратную связь от пользователей, анализируйте их комментарии и работайте над улучшением игры.

Правильное тестирование и аккуратная отладка помогут создать качественное игровое приложение на iPhone, которое привлечет и удержит пользователей своей увлекательностью и безупречной работой.

Выпуск и продвижение игрового приложения в App Store

  1. Регистрация в программе для разработчиков Apple: Прежде чем вы сможете выпустить свое игровое приложение в App Store, вам необходимо зарегистрироваться в программе для разработчиков Apple и получить свой собственный аккаунт разработчика.
  2. Подготовка приложения к релизу: Перед тем, как вы сможете загрузить свое игровое приложение в App Store, вам необходимо подготовить его. Это включает в себя создание полной и подробной документации, приготовление качественных скриншотов, иконок и превью, а также заполнение информации о приложении.
  3. Отправка приложения на рассмотрение: Когда ваше игровое приложение готово к релизу, вы можете отправить его на рассмотрение в App Store. Это процесс, в рамках которого ваше приложение проверяется на соответствие стандартам и политике Apple.
  4. Маркетинг и продвижение: Важным шагом после выпуска приложения является его маркетинг и продвижение. Создайте эффективный маркетинговый план, используя различные каналы, такие как социальные сети, блоги, платные рекламные площадки и т.д. Продвижение ваших игровых приложений поможет привлечь больше пользователей и повысить их вовлеченность.
  5. Поддержка и обновления: После выпуска своего игрового приложения и привлечения пользователей, очень важно не забывать о его поддержке и обновлениях. Регулярно следите за отзывами пользователей и реагируйте на них, исправляйте ошибки и выпускайте обновления с новым функционалом или улучшениями.

Следуя этим шагам, вы сможете успешно выпустить и продвинуть свое игровое приложение для iPhone в App Store и достичь успеха среди пользователей.

Оцените статью